Woman Attacked in Owensboro Park

By: Jenny Hunt
Updated: November 22, 2012
Owensboro police are looking for a man who attacked a woman jogging in Legion Park Wednesday. The victim told police a man approached her from behind and knocked her down, then started groping her inappropriately. The suspect ran off when other people in the park started to respond. Police describe the suspect as a white man approximately 5'7" who was wearing a black sock cap with a yellow ball on top. If you have any information on the case, you're asked to call the Crime Stoppers tip line at 270-687-8484.
